XM351 glass beveling machine is used to grind the straight slope and bottom edge of flat glass of different sizes and thicknesses, and the rough grinding, fine grinding, polishing and bottom grinding of the slope are completed in one time.XM351 glass beveling machine is convenient to change and adjust the overall advance and retreat of the grinding head, the angle of the slope, and the thickness of the glass. Flat glass of the same thickness can be processed continuously, and the polished slope is close to the finish of the glass matrix.
